What is Wi2Wi?
Headquartered in San Jose, California, Wi2Wi Corporation operates as a specialized designer and manufacturer of wireless connectivity and timing solutions. Since its inception in 2005, the company has cultivated a robust portfolio that includes multi-protocol Wi-Fi modules, Bluetooth MCU integration, and precision frequency control products. Their technological ecosystem is critical to the advancement of the Internet of Things (IoT), serving a diverse array of sectors ranging from avionics and defense to industrial infrastructure and medical devices. By providing essential hardware components to OEMs and global enterprises, Wi2Wi maintains a critical role in the supply chain for mission-critical applications that demand high reliability and performance.
How much funding has Wi2Wi raised?
Wi2Wi has raised a total of $2.1M across 2 funding rounds:

Debt (2016): $2M with participation from Wells Fargo Bank
Debt (2020): $150K led by PPP
